Colts set to face Jaguars in London next season

Published Nov. 25, 2015 12:49 p.m. ET

The Indianapolis Colts received an early preview of their 2016 schedule with the announcement the team will be heading to London next season for a game against the Jacksonville Jaguars.

Per the team's official website, the Colts and Jaguars will face off at Wembley Stadium on Oct. 2. That means an early bye season, with the team's typically having the week off after a game in London.

It will be the Colts' first game in London and the fourth consecutive season the Jaguars have played a home game at Wembley Stadium.

Next year's matchup will mark the first time the Jaguars have played an AFC South opponent as part of the NFL's International Series.
